Holidays: numbers of foreign visitors to Spain plummet

Tourist arrivals down 93.6% in February THE numbers of holidaymakers arriving in Spain – usually the world’s second most visited country – were down 93.6% in February in a year-on-year comparison. Those that did arrive to enjoy bars, restaurants and beaches included the French – one in four came from Spain’s neighbour providing the largest group of visitors - and Germans, who returned to Majorca in numbers, took second spot. Covid: Spain’s PM predicts 33m people vaccinated by end of August

Pedro Sánchez committed to programme success AN OPTIMISTIC Pedro Sánchez told the media Spain’s vaccination drive would see 33 million people – 70% of the population – vaccinated against coronavirus by the end of August. Spain’s prime minister set out a series of milestones in the ongoing rollout: he wants five million citizens fully vaccinated by May 3 and 25 million by the week of July 19. The positive message […]

Covid: Caution is key to easing restrictions

THE President of the Valencia region Ximo Puig said today his government would use the “utmost prudence” as it looks to ease health restrictions used to control the Covid-19 pandemic. With the current infection rate at 34 cases per 100,000 people, he said a government meeting to decide the next move on Thursday will approach possible de-escalation of measures with “great caution”. Spain vaccination drive on target

SPAIN’S Health Minister Carolina Darias remains confident 70% of the population aged over 16 will have received two vaccine shots this summer. She said the number of vaccines arriving in country will triple over the second quarter of the year, from this month until June, compared to the first three months of the year. Covid: Madrid tightens local lockdowns

MADRID’S regional government has brought in new local lockdown measures in a bid to control a surge in Covid-19 infections – the rate has passed the 14-day threshold of 250 per 100,000 people and is now considered to be at ‘extreme risk’. Crime: Spanish police smash drug trafficking gang

Supply chain ran from Morocco into northern Europe SPANISH police have arrested 100 suspected members of a highly organised drug smuggling gang - seizing more than five tons of hashish and marijuana. Crews used speedboats to land drugs along the coast of Andalusia, smuggling loads inland up the River Guadalquiver before disguising the drugs in loads of lorries transporting fruit into France. End of Suez crisis – Valencia prepares for cargo ships

First arrival expected on April 10 VALENCIA Port Authority expects its first container ship to navigate the Suez Canal after the logjam caused by the Ever Green saga to dock on April 10. The giant cargo vessel caused an international trade crisis – and a bottleneck of over 300 ships – when it blocked the canal last month but was finally freed three days ago.
